DORCHESTER’S Roman Town House is reopening its doors to visitors this Easter weekend – following a £248,000 revamp.
The cash was made available through the National Lottery Heritage Fund to improve access to the site with a new entrance, as well as creation of new ampitheatre-style seating, installation of lighting and landscaping.
Further work planned at the site, due to start in the summer, will see a range of activities and events introduced at the site.
The villa, one of a kind in the country, is to the rear of County Hall.
